Flow-Limited and Reverse-Triggered Ventilator Dyssynchrony Are Associated With Increased Tidal and Dynamic Transpulmonary Pressure.
Critical Care Medicine ( IF 8.8 ) Pub Date : 2024-01-12 , DOI: 10.1097/ccm.0000000000006180
Peter D. Sottile 1 , Bradford Smith 2, 3 , Jake N. Stroh 2 , David J. Albers 2, 4 , Marc Moss 1
Affiliation  

Ventilator dyssynchrony may be associated with increased delivered tidal volumes (Vts) and dynamic transpulmonary pressure (ΔPL,dyn), surrogate markers of lung stress and strain, despite low Vt ventilation. However, it is unknown which types of ventilator dyssynchrony are most likely to increase these metrics or if specific ventilation or sedation strategies can mitigate this potential.
